What are the responsibilities and job description for the LANDSCAPE LABORER - LANDSCAPING position at Cook Services?
SUMMARY
The Landscape Laborer – Landscaping is responsible for maximizing profitability by exceeding work assignments and performance to deliver an exceptional customer experience to garner continued and repeat business.
REPORTING STRUCTURE
This position reports to the Crew Leader - Landscaping.
RESPONSIBILITIES
- Provides exceptional customer satisfaction, both internally and externally.
- Loads and unloads the truck for jobs at the beginning of each day and stores and manages all equipment and tools at the end of the day.
- Maintains company vehicle, ensuring cleanliness and organization, both inside and out.
- Operates equipment including, but not limited to blower, weed eater, shears, mower, etc.
- Performs minor repairs and maintenance procedures on equipment.
- Performs assigned landscaping roles for customers, i.e., mulching, clean ups, weed eating, pruning, digging, planting, edging, etc.
- Takes basic direction from supervisors and management.
- Follows all proper planting techniques.
- Seeks cross-training and career development opportunities consistently to increase job effectiveness and productivity by being exposed to and learning landscaping and maintenance production.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
